Which of the following drugs interacts with nitroglycerine by inhibiting the metabolism of cGMP?
- A. Amyl nitrite
- B. Sildenafil
- C. Isosorbide mononitrate
- D. Nifedipine
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Sildenafil, a PDE5 inhibitor, increases cGMP, enhancing nitroglycerin's hypotensive effect.

A patient is prescribed lidocaine for ventricular arrhythmias. Which side effect should the nurse monitor for?
- A. Hypotension
- B. Nausea
- C. Seizures
- D. Bradycardia
Correct Answer: C
Rationale: Lidocaine, a Class IB antiarrhythmic, can cause CNS side effects like seizures at high doses, a key monitoring point.
Which of the following drugs used to treat Alzheimer's disease is not an anticholinergic?
- A. Donepezil
- B. Memantine
- C. Rivastigmine
- D. Galantamine
Correct Answer: B
Rationale: Memantine is an NMDA receptor antagonist, not an anticholinesterase like the others.
